    There's people that love this movie, and people who seem to think it's somehow a sign of the apocalypse. I'm in the first group and didn't want to have to watch this compressed via streaming. The 4K is amazing, the audio is beyond amazing, and all the incredible visuals are captured in fantastic detail. As for the extras, I've only viewed some, but the John Williams short is inspirational. Even if folks have a problem with the story they'd do themselves a favor to watch "The Maestro's Finale', a moving documentary portraying William's contributions to the series. As for the SteelBook itself, it's a much better display than the usual forgettable cardboard sleeve and presents the discs in a way that makes them seem more valuable and collectable. Wish I'd gotten them all in this format.

    This movie was hard to grasp at first. The cinematography was great, the musical score by John Williams was beautiful, and the story was incredible but very complex - especially when you consider all 9 of the films together. It took several viewings for me to completely wrap my head around everything that happened, but the story does tie the entire saga together, all through Emperor Palpatine. From The Phantom Menace to The Rise of Skywalker, Palpatine is there as the embodiment of the dark side. To see Ben Solo and Rey come together to finally defeat Palpatine is simply incredible. Although Rey and Ben are not in the prequels or the original films, Rey was created by Palpatine. She's his granddaughter and Ben was the son of Leia, who is the daughter of Anakin/Darth Vader who was created by Palpatine. So in the end, Palpatine was defeated by his own corruption. I liked the film. Give it a shot. If you don't like it, that's ok. If you do like it, that's ok too.

    As the final installment to the Skywalker Saga, Rise of Skywalker falls short for me. While brilliantly executed from a filmmaking and production standpoint as the film is gorgeously photographed with top of the line special and practical effects, the story is an utter mess. It’s clear that they didn’t have a clear destination or road map when they set out to make this trilogy, and it’s ultimately caught up with them here in this film because several story arcs and character arcs are either rushed through or abandoned quickly. In some cases (like a certain central antagonist) are thrown in out of left field because they had no other creative directions to go. I’d say if you’re a Star Wars fan and want to complete your collection, then this is a worthy set to purchase. The 2 hr documentary makes it worth it alone if you’re a filmmaking buff. But I’d say if you’re just a casual fan, then I’m not sure if you’ll like the film.
